Grandmother'S Pizza - cooking recipe

Ingredients
    5 c. plain bread flour
    1 1/2 tsp. salt
    1 tsp. sugar
    2 pkg. yeast
    2 c. warm water
    4 Tbsp. oil
Preparation
    Mix together flour, salt and sugar. Dissolve yeast in warm water. Add yeast mixture and oil to flour, stirring to make soft dough, but not sticky. Turn dough out onto a lightly floured surface; add more flour if dough is sticky. Knead about 10 minutes or until dough is smooth and elastic. Put dough in lightly oiled bowl; brush with oil. Cover with towel. Put in a warm place. Let rise until doubled in size (about 2 hours). Remove dough from bowl; punch it down on a lightly floured surface. Divide into 2 equal balls. Cover and let rest 10 minutes. Taking 1 ball at a time, roll out in a circle about 14-inches in diameter. The dough should be thinner at the center
    than at the edge. Place each circle on a pizza pan or baking sheet. Pinch the edge of dough up to form a rim. Prick lightly all over with a fork. Fill with favorite filling. (Yields 2 pizzas.)
